Transaction 34eb118294aeee3cdb5e4cb2b9d31e8b174ce432ffc9fad3acfb584fa82dff00

6 Input
2 Outputs
  • 34eb118294aeee3cdb5e4cb2b9d31e8b174ce432ffc9fad3acfb584fa82dff00:0
  • value  43511900
    address  3JjY6t8UAHdkk6DheydpivmiqW1CMYfN2e
  • 34eb118294aeee3cdb5e4cb2b9d31e8b174ce432ffc9fad3acfb584fa82dff00:1
  • value  8402139
    address  3DuBUrbyJq3zLM1TbnKu9oV5prn4bWo5UW